Abstract
This paper proposes a framework to integrate XML data from heterogeneous sources for querying performance. There are 2 steps to handle the multiple source data. The first step is to establish links between the data sources. Then, the next step is to develop a standard format and data conversions are performed after the collection process. For an illustration of the framework, an incident reporting mobile application is developed. Users can report events or crime incidents using an android phone. The reported information can formulate a query to relevant data sources and extract associated information of the event. The application provides an interactive and real time platform to integrate data and communication with other users.
